Output 81e659e95c0c6ea22140f3b129c25d66d179e025c5786141a14773caf8fada19:0

value
2713613
script pubkey
OP_0 OP_PUSHBYTES_20 da389398a687d03727e04d9b392dacef2af35a27
address
bc1qmguf8x9xslgrwflqfkdnjtdvau40xk38lccg4v
transaction
81e659e95c0c6ea22140f3b129c25d66d179e025c5786141a14773caf8fada19
spent
true